Nortel delays financial restatements again, 11/12/04

Nortel indicated that it won't be waking from its financial 
nightmare anytime soon when it Thursday delayed the release of 
its financial statements for the third time because it found 
additional problems with its revenue reporting for past results.

SBC outlines Project Lightspeed fiber plan, 11/11/04

SBC this week said network lab and field trials are under way 
for Project Lightspeed, its multibillion-dollar fiber deployment 
that's intended to stem cable multisystem operator incursions 
into SBC's residential base.

FCC frees VoIP service from state regulation, 11/09/04

A VoIP service offered by Vonage Holdings is not subject to the 
public utility regulations of individual U.S. states, the 
Federal Communications Commission declared Tuesday.
